Understanding AWS Cloud Costs for Oracle Workloads
Migrating enterprise workloads to the AWS cloud can bring numerous advantages, but it's crucial to understand the potential costs involved. Oracle databases are commonly used in mission-critical applications, and their migration to AWS requires careful planning to minimize expenses.
One key factor is determining the right AWS service for your Oracle workload. Different options like Amazon EC2, RDS for Oracle, or Oracle Cloud Infrastructure (OCI) have varying pricing structures.
Analyze factors such as compute needs, storage capacity, and network throughput. Additionally, adopting cost-optimization strategies like Reserved Resources or Spot Instances can significantly lower your overall cloud spending.
Regularly observing your AWS costs and tweaking your infrastructure as needed is essential for maintaining spending control.
